The replacement lock assembly for the Brandvale office safe was not collected yesterday as scheduled. Merrow Secure Transit confirmed their driver arrived after our mailroom closed, so the parcel remained in the holding cage overnight. I have rebooked collection for tomorrow morning and flagged the package as priority, since the old lock has already been removed and the safe is currently bolted shut. Given the sensitivity of the contents, please ensure the courier receives the hand-over instruction below verbatim.

dispatch memo: the sorius tamius courier leaves the praeth ledger at gate 4873 under passcode 928014

POST /v2/customers/dedupe merges records sharing a match key. Submit candidate IDs in the body; Briarhook returns a canonical record and a list of absorbed IDs. Merges are irreversible — plugins should call the preview endpoint first. Rate limit: 20 merges per minute per tenant. Authenticate every request with the bearer token below.

login token, yajeg-fawif: eyJhbGciOiJIUzI1NiIsInR5cCI6IkpXVCJ9.eyJzdWIiOiIEdPQYnZXaZIn0.HSRTnYZBx0Qc

## Build Provenance — GateTally Turnstile Counter

GateTally firmware for the Harrowfield Arena turnstiles is built on the sealed Pinrock runner pool. No network access during compile. Inputs: pinned source tag, locked dependency manifest, vendored toolchain. Outputs are signed by the Corvid release key and mirrored to the audit vault. Reproducibility verified on two independent runners per release. Confirm the attestation below matches the vault entry before approving deployment.

session token of bajeg-bajop = htk4_6c57

Subject: DR drill Thursday — payroll export change

Team,

Thursday's disaster-recovery drill covers the new payroll export format (columnar, not fixed-width). New folks: the Tallygrove exporter will fail over to the standby region mid-run.

You'll need to unlock the standby vault to resume the export job. The recovery passphrase is below.

recovery phrase for fahog-yahif: wenael-fraox